Easy Method for Creamy Keto Casserole with Chicken, Cauliflower, and Broccoli

Creating a mouth-watering keto casserole might seem daunting, but fear not! This recipe is straightforward and can easily fit into your busy lifestyle. Here’s how to make it in just a few easy steps.

Ingredients

Here’s everything you’ll need to create this remarkable casserole:

  • 250 g chicken breast, diced
  • 150 g cauliflower florets
  • 150 g broccoli florets
  • 100 ml cooking cream
  • 100 g cream cheese
  • 50 g mozzarella cheese, grated
  • 50 g mozzarella cheese, grated
  • 2-3 teaspoons Mediterranean herb mix

Directions

Now, let’s break down the steps for preparing this delectable dish.

  1. Prepare the Vegetables: Preheat the oven to 180°C. In a pot of boiling water, cook the cauliflower and broccoli for about 4-5 minutes until tender but still firm. Drain and set aside.
  2. Cook the Chicken: In a skillet over medium heat, melt 50 g of butter. Season the diced chicken with the Mediterranean herb mix, then add to the pan. Sauté until the chicken is golden brown and fully cooked, about 5-7 minutes. Remove the chicken from the skillet and set aside.
  3. Create the Cream Sauce: In the same skillet, lower the heat and melt the remaining butter. Add the cream cheese and cooking cream, stirring until creamy and well blended.
  4. Assemble the Casserole: Grease a baking dish and layer the pre-cooked cauliflower and broccoli at the bottom. Top it with the sautéed chicken. Pour the creamy sauce over everything, covering it generously.
  5. Add the Cheese and Bake: Sprinkle the grated mozzarella cheese over the casserole. Place the dish in the oven and bake for 20-25 minutes or until the cheese is melted and golden brown.
  6. Serve and Enjoy: Allow the casserole to cool for a few minutes before slicing and serving. Savor the comforting flavors of this keto-friendly, creamy meal!

Storing Leftover Creamy Keto Casserole

To keep your casserole fresh and delicious, consider these storage tips:

  • Refrigerate: Let the casserole cool to room temperature, then cover it tightly with plastic wrap or transfer it to an airtight container. It can be refrigerated for 3-4 days at 40°F (4°C).
  • Freeze: For long-term storage, you can freeze leftovers for up to 2 months. Ensure it’s stored in a freezer-safe container to prevent freezer burn.
  • Reheating: When ready to enjoy, thaw overnight in the refrigerator and reheat in the oven at 180°C until hot throughout. Alternatively, you can microwave individual portions until warmed.

Tips to Make Creamy Keto Casserole with Chicken, Cauliflower, and Broccoli

  • Key Tip: To enhance the flavor, consider adding garlic, onion, or even a sprinkle of red pepper flakes for a subtle kick.
  • Ensure that the cooking cream and cream cheese are at room temperature before mixing; this helps create a smoother sauce.
  • Taste the sauce before serving and adjust seasoning if necessary; a pinch of salt or more herbs can make a difference.

Creamy Keto Casserole with Chicken, Cauliflower, and Broccoli


  • Author: admin
  • Total Time: 40 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ings
  • Diet: Keto

Description

A delicious and comforting creamy keto casserole packed with chicken, cauliflower, and broccoli, perfect for weeknight dinners.


Ingredients

  • 250 g chicken breast, diced
  • 150 g cauliflower florets
  • 150 g broccoli florets
  • 100 ml cooking cream
  • 100 g cream cheese
  • 100 g mozzarella cheese, grated
  • 50 g butter
  • 2-3 teaspoons Mediterranean herb mix


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 180°C.
  2. In a pot of boiling water, cook the cauliflower and broccoli for about 4-5 minutes until tender but still firm. Drain and set aside.
  3. In a skillet over medium heat, melt 50 g of butter. Season the diced chicken with the Mediterranean herb mix and add to the pan. Sauté until golden brown and fully cooked, about 5-7 minutes. Remove and set aside.
  4. In the same skillet, lower the heat and melt the remaining butter. Add the cream cheese and cooking cream, stirring until creamy and well blended.
  5. Grease a baking dish and layer the pre-cooked cauliflower and broccoli at the bottom. Top with the sautéed chicken. Pour the creamy sauce over everything, covering it generously.
  6. Sprinkle the grated mozzarella cheese over the casserole, then place the dish in the oven and bake for 20-25 minutes or until the cheese is melted and golden brown.
  7. Allow to cool for a few minutes before slicing and serving.

Notes

Store in the refrigerator for 3-4 days or freeze for up to 2 months. Reheat in the oven or microwave.
